Composite roof inspection services involve a thorough evaluation of a roof made from composite materials, which are commonly used in residential and commercial properties. These inspections typically include a visual assessment of the roof’s surface, checking for signs of damage, wear, or deterioration. Service providers may also examine the underlying structure, flashing, and drainage systems to identify potential issues before they develop into more significant problems. The goal is to provide property owners with a clear understanding of the roof’s current condition and to identify any areas that may require repairs or maintenance.

These inspections are especially valuable for identifying common problems such as cracked or missing shingles, curling or blistering surfaces, and areas where the roofing material has begun to break down. Over time, exposure to weather elements like rain, wind, and sun can cause composite roofs to weaken or develop leaks. Detecting these issues early can prevent costly repairs down the line and help extend the lifespan of the roof. Service providers can also assess whether existing damage has compromised the roof’s integrity, which is crucial for maintaining the safety and durability of a property.

Smaller Repairs - For minor issues like small cracks or loose shingles, local contractors typically charge between $250 and $600. Many routine inspections and minor repairs fall within this range, making it a common budget for basic maintenance.

Moderate Repairs - Larger repairs such as replacing sections of damaged roofing or addressing multiple issues generally cost between $600 and $1,500. These projects are more involved but still within a manageable scope for most service providers.

Full Roof Inspection - A comprehensive inspection of a typical composite roof usually ranges from $150 to $400. This cost covers detailed assessments and is often included as part of a routine service or maintenance plan.

Full Roof Replacement - Complete replacement of a composite roof can range from $5,000 to $15,000 or more, depending on the size and complexity of the project. Larger, more complex jobs tend to push into the higher end of this spectrum, while many standard replacements fall in the middle range.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
